Book Review: “Cozy Moments: A Hygge-Inspired Coloring Book for Calm & Comfort” – The Ultimate Stress Relief for Creative Souls
In today’s fast-paced world, finding moments of peace can feel like searching for a needle in a haystack. That’s where Cozy Moments: A Hygge-Inspired Coloring Book for Calm & Comfort comes in—a gentle escape wrapped in ink and paper, designed to bring you back to the simple joys of life.
This adult coloring book is more than just a collection of illustrations—it's a mindful journey into warmth, comfort, and stillness. Inspired by the Danish concept of hygge , known for celebrating cozy contentment, this book invites readers to slow down, breathe deeply, and reconnect with their creativity in a soothing, screen-free way.
Each page is filled with beautifully drawn scenes that evoke feelings of calm—think flickering candles, steaming mugs, soft blankets, and quiet nooks. The bold, thick lines make it perfect for beginners and seasoned colorists alike, especially those using markers or looking to avoid bleed-through.
Whether you're dealing with stress, practicing mindfulness, or simply craving some personal downtime, Cozy Moments offers a therapeutic outlet that doubles as a creative self-care ritual. It also makes a thoughtful gift for anyone who appreciates a slower pace and a cozier life.
What truly sets this coloring book apart is its one-sided printing—ideal for those who love to color with vibrant markers without worrying about smudges or shadows on the next page. And with its focus on relaxation and joy, it’s a fantastic tool for seniors and adults seeking gentle mental engagement.
If you're looking for a calming activity that brings comfort and creativity together, this is the perfect pick.
